Output 5fa4b19699129ae979c0698d41b6ddb174ed9e772c1ac0203f1bb62d83dcea6e:32

value
1603047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ef46c795301e088ef3fd1cceaab8428306d8b0a OP_EQUAL
address
3EitgeBcjkHBsB4ftJfPcLFB1DzgB9KMNr
transaction
5fa4b19699129ae979c0698d41b6ddb174ed9e772c1ac0203f1bb62d83dcea6e
confirmations
135879
spent
true